Nandi Bushell Improvises Drum Part To Fatboy Slim’s ‘Right Here, Right Now’

Eleven-year-old internet sensation Nandi Bushell has shared another video on Instagram that showcases her already acclaimed drum skills.

In the video, Bushell improvises on a drum part for Fatboy Slim‘s 1999 classic “Right Here, Right Now.”

“TUNE! ‘Right Here, Right Now!’ By @officialfatboyslim – I watched Nelly Cook, (FatGirlSlim), daughter of @zoetheball and @officialfatboyslim DJ’ing on YouTube and was inspired to have a go at improvising over a #dancemusic song. It was a lot of fun and nice to try something different on my musical quest,” she wrote in the caption.

Last year was a great one for Bushell, as she was able to perform with Foo Fighters at The Forum in Los Angeles. She also teamed up with Rage Against The Machine‘s Tom Morello and his son Roman for an “epic” new song, for which she received praise from stars such as Flea and Dave Grohl.
